Integrace s JasperServerem
- Přidejte nové vlastnosti exportéru do konfiguračního souboru %INTALL_DIR%\apache-tomcat\webapps\jasperserver\WEB-INF\flows\viewReportBeans.xml.
<!--JPG--> <bean id="reportASJpegExporter" class="com.aspose.cad.jasperreports.jpg.ASReportJpegExporter" parent="baseReportExporter"> <property name="exportParameters" ref="jpgExportParameters"/> <property name="exportMode"> <value type="com.aspose.cad.jasperreports.common.ExportMode">Batch</value> </property> </bean> <!-- zbylý kód vynechán pro zjednodušení --> <bean id="wmfASExporterParameters" class="com.jaspersoft.jasperserver.war.action.ExporterConfigurationBean"> <property name="descriptionKey" value="WMF - Export obrázku z Aspose.CAD"/> <property name="parameterDialogName" value="wmfExportParams"/> <property name="exportParameters" ref="wmfExportParameters"/> <property name="currentExporter" ref="reportASWmfExporter"/> </bean>
Pro změnu režimu exportu použijte vlastnost s názvem “exportMode” a dejte hodnotu v souladu s požadovaným režimem. Například:
<property name="exportMode">
<value type="com.aspose.cad.jasperreports.common.ExportMode">SinglePage</value>
</property>
Najděte prvek <util:map id=“exporterConfigMap”>…</util:map> v souboru %INTALL_DIR%\apache-tomcat\webapps\jasperserver\WEB-INF\flows\viewReportBeans.xml a přidejte následující řádky:
<util:map id="exporterConfigMap"> <!-- komentáře odstraněny pro zjednodušení --> <entry key="as_jpg" value-ref="jpgASExporterParameters"/> <!-- zbylé položky exportérů vynechány pro zjednodušení --> </util:map>
Zkopírujte aspose-cad-jasperreports-xx.xx.jar do %INTALL_DIR%\apache-tomcat\webapps\jasperserver\WEB-INF\lib.
Pro použití funkcí exportu aktualizujte soubor %INTALL_DIR%\apache-tomcat\webapps\jasperserver\WEB-INF\applicationContext.xml následovně.
<bean id="jpgExportParameters" class="com.aspose.cad.jasperreports.jpg.ASJpegExportParametersBean"> <!-- Komentáře vynechány pro zjednodušení --> </bean> <!-- zbylé položky exportérů vynechány pro zjednodušení -->
Restartujte server JasperReports a otevřete libovolný report k zobrazení. Pokud byly předchozí kroky provedeny správně, uvidíte další možnosti v seznamu formátů exportu.
Pokud nevidíte další formáty (ikony nebo možnosti), zkontrolujte protokolovací soubory v adresáři \apache-tomcat\logs.